212 Alumni Stalls Prabowo - Jokowi Meeting from Taking Place

25 April 2019 22:36 WIB

TEMPO.CO, Jakarta - Leader of the 212 Alumni Brotherhood Slamet Maarif, said that the Brotherhood has advised Presidential Candidate Prabowo Subianto to postpone his meeting with President Joko "Jokowi" Widodo until after the election vote count is officially announced.

Slamet's response follows numerous calls from Vice President Jusuf Kalla and notable Islamic figures for both men to meet in an attempt to cool down the current political situation.

"Well, if they both meet as fellow countrymen, citizen, and Muslim, we wouldn't mind. But [the election] is in its ongoing process, so we advise Pak Prabowo to postpone until after the official result has been announced," said Slamet in South Jakarta on Thursday, April 25, 2019.

Slamet prefers to treat the current situation as a time to guard the C1 vote count by the General Elections Commission (KPU), gather evidence of elections fraud and provide proof. He advised the Jokowi camp to do the similar thing.

"The condition down there is still very risky because evidence of cheating is exponential," said Slamet who strongly believes that Prabowo is following the group's advice and Ulemas.

Figures that have called for the "truce meeting" lately among others include Nahdlatul Ulama leader Said Aqil Siradj, Muhammadiyah chairman Haedar Nashir, and former Constitutional Court chief justice Mahfud MD.
